Open circuit grinding consists of one or more grinding mills, either parallel or in series, that discharges a final ground product without classification equipment and no return of coarse discharge back to the mill. The grinding chamber is filled up to 70% with inert ceramic grinding media beads. Rotors stir the charge and grinding takes place between beads by attrition. The number of rotors (grinding stages) depends on the application and can be as high as 20. Feed slurry is pumped into the bottom mill.

Grinding Mills. Barry A. Wills, James A. Finch FRSC, FCIM, P.Eng., in Wills' Mineral Processing Technology (Eighth Edition), 2016 7.1 Introduction. Grinding is the last stage in the comminution process where particles are reduced in size by a combination of impact and abrasion, either dry, or more commonly, in suspension in water.

Basic Mill Linings. Use rubber linings wherever possible due to lifetime, low weight, easy to install and noise dampening.; When application is getting tougher use steel-capped rubber, still easier to handle than steel.; When these both options are overruled (by temperature, feed size or chemicals) use steel.; Ore-bed is a lining with rubber covered permanent …

Autogenous and semi-autogenous mills are used in primary grinding whilst rod and ball mills are used in secondary grinding, with the ball mills being the most commonly used. The ball mills are either used in a dry-milling or wet-milling set-up depending on the needs of the industry in which they are utilised.

For the mining industry, our semi-autogenous (SAG) grinding mill uses a minimal ball charge in the range of 6-15 percent. It is primarily used in the gold, copper and platinum industries as well as in the lead, zinc, silver, and nickel industries. Autogenous (AG) grinding mills involve no grinding media as the ore itself acts as the grinding media.
Mill liners and grinding media (balls or rod) sizes along with ore residence time and circulating load all have impact on mill efficiency. Power consumption is largely impacted by the grind-ability index as determined by testing and other characteristics.
